Bitbucket with SSH

If you want to access bitbucket via SSH instead of https, upload the SSH RSA public key to bitbucket. Then use the following path for example when cloning.

git clone ssh://git@bitbucket.org/Bollegala/SupEmb.git

Continuously monitor GPU usage

 For nvidia GPUs do the follwing: nvidia-smi -l 1
